WebApr 11, 2024 · Yet, red-light cameras are legal in Florida. Florida passed its red-light camera law in 2010. It’s up to the various municipalities in the state as to whether they want to use them. To date, about 50 cities in the state use red-light cameras. In 2024, they collected an estimated $100 million in revenue from red-light cameras.
